German Names

German baby names on this list are those that have their roots in German and Germanic languages, which is not necessarily the same as names popular in modern Germany. On the other hand, popular baby names in Germany include many choices that may not necessarily be German, such as the Latinate Mia and Sofia or the Irish Finn.

The top girl name in the US today is Emma, a German name. Along with Emma, German names in the US Top 500 for girls include Angela, Ameiia, Alice, Adele, Amelia, Ella, Edith, Millie, and Matilda .

For boys, the top German name in the US is William. Along with William is German names in the US Top 500 include Charles, Conrad, Henry, Leo, and Max.

In Germany, popular names include Lina, Neele, Louis, and Anton.

The German girls' name Emma is near the head of the list in Germany as well as many other countries, and names of German origin such as Alice and Axel rank highly in many places in the Western World.
